Metro Sports to Televise Two Kansas Baseball Games

April 23, 2013

LAWRENCE, Kan. – Kansas City-based cable station Metro Sports announced Tuesday that it will televise two Kansas baseball games live from Hoglund Ballpark in the upcoming week.

Metro Sports will broadcast KU’s meeting with Wichita State, scheduled for Tuesday, April 30 at 6 p.m., and also the series finale against Baylor on Sunday, May 5 at 1 p.m. The Wichita State game will also be available on Cox Cable Channel 22 in the Topeka and Wichita viewing areas.

Kansas has had eight of its first 39 games televised this season, with seven being broadcast on Fox College Sports. KU is 5-3 in televised games in 2013.

The Jayhawks (24-15) will face Baker University in a non-conference game on Wednesday night at Hoglund Ballpark. First pitch is scheduled for 6 p.m.
